NTSB Accident & Incident Record

Aug 18, 2003 Accident Substantial San Antonio, TX
InjuriesNone
Phase of Flight-
ConditionsVMC
OperationFAR 091
Probable Cause

The pilot's failure to comply with the checklist resulting in a wheels up landing. Contributing to the accident was self-induced pressure.

NTSB FTW03CA201
